I have a fitbit Ionic and use the fitbit app on ios. I do cardio on a stationary/spinning bike. I usually do 40+% in the peak zone, 40+% in the cardio zone and the rest in the fat burn zone.

 

Today's workout was no different to usual but I get "100% below zones". The graph of my heart rate looks as it usually does, so it looks like I've somehow lost my heart rate zone settings.

 

Right after exercising and before noticing this issue I installed an ionic firmware update (71.6.19). The issue also coincides with the appearance of the new "Active Zone Minutes" widget/thing in the fitbit app.

 

Any suggestions for how to fix this?
